FRU invites all interested Under-20 players who wish to be part of the Fijian Under-20 trials to send in their expression of interest

The Fiji Rugby Union is inviting all interested Under-20 players who wish to be part of the Vodafone Fijian Under-20 trials to send in their expression of interest to Head Coach Ifereimi Rawaqa.

High-Performance Unit National Teams Manager Bill Gadolo says they are opening the invitation to players locally and overseas and they also must be fully vaccinated.

Gadolo says these players will be considered for selection into the Vodafone Fijian Under-20 team which will prepare for the Oceania Under-20 tournament scheduled to be held in July at the Sunshine Coast in Australia.

He adds the overseas-based players who wish to attend the trials will be given a cut-off date where they would be expected to be in the country to be considered for selections

Those interested are to call or email Head Coach Iferemi Rawaqa on +679 9435836 and email relevant documents to ifereimi.rawaqa@fijirugby.net

Players are requested to send in their expression of interest before this Saturday, the 29th of January 2022. A Fitness Testing list will be released on the first week of February.
